    Do you think they'll ever do a Wiesn-style Oktoberfest? I expected last year's team-up with Weihenstephaner to be in that style given W's Festbier, but no dice. I really enjoy this style. I wish there were more than 3 or so options.

    This year's is really the first that's been more Traditional Amber Märzen than any of the past collabs. Riegele was deep gold and reminded me of Pilsner Urquel, Miltenberger was brassy and golden, according to my notes.

    From my review of the Mahr's collab:
    "This year's collab is definitely a Wies'n-style Festbier; clear and golden yellow with a thick and dense white head."

    Maybe you didn't get to try these past collaborations, or maybe I don't know your definition of a Wiesn Fest, but I can bet that SN will probably move back and forth within the style characteristics in years to come.
